Ionic-liquid-like local structure in $LiNO_3-Ca(NO_3)_2-H_2O$ as studied by ion and solvent nuclei NMR relaxation
Abstract
Relaxation rates in the $13mLiNO_3-6,5mCa(NO_3)_2-H_2O$ ternary system have been measured for nuclei of water ($^1H$ and $^{17}O$), anion ($^{14}N$), and both cations ($^7Li$, $^{43}Ca$). The data analysis reveals the system structure as consisting of two main charged units: [Li(H$_2$O)$_4$]$^+$ and [Ca(NO$_3$)$_4$]$^{2-}$. Thus the system presents inorganic ionic liquid like structure.
